The purpose of this study is to evaluate the main malnutrition risk assessment tools in patients undergoing operations of general surgery.
This is a multi centre prospective observational study including patients undergoing major/major+ operation of general surgery. Patients will be interviewed by surgical trainees and their malnutrition risk will be assessed with the use of SGA, MUST, NRS, MNA-SF etc. Clinical variables and demographics will also be recorded in order to enable meaningful comparisons of malnutrition risk assessment tools in terms of serious postoperative complications.

| Measure | Description | Time Frame |
|---|---|---|
| serious postoperative complications | Complications >II according to Clavien-Dindo classification | 30 days after the operation |
